About this earthquake

On June 23, 2026 at 10:00 UTC, a magnitude M3.4 earthquake occurred near Euboea Regional Unit, Central Greece (Greece). The hypocenter lay relatively close to the surface at around 7 km, increasing how strongly it was felt. Shaking of this size is frequently noticed but usually harmless.

The data is provided by EMSC and cross-checked across seismological networks. Greece: over the past 24 hours, QuakeMap24 logged 67 earthquakes, the strongest at M2.6.

Why depth matters

Shallow quakes release energy near the surface — shaking is felt more strongly and damage potential is higher.
